Mia, Astrid hoping to be adopted

Mia has been at her rescue for more than a year.

Mia was an emaciated waif of 25 pounds. She is now 39 pounds and loving life.

Mia loves to run around with her male doggie friend but she is also an A-plus snuggler.

Mia’s perfect home would include adults only or older children and not include cats.

Astrid is a timid little girl but can’t help purring the minute she is petting and loved. She was rescued as a stray kitten looking for food in the city and is in the care of Northeast Animal Rescue.

Astrid will need an experienced owner who will give her time to blossom. She enjoys playing with lots of cat toys and wrestling with her foster buddy, Oolong. She is good with cats and older children, but hasn’t been around dogs.

Astrid, 10 months old, is spayed and current on vaccinations, and has tested negative for the feline leukemia and immunodeficiency viruses.
